Do not put hot foods in the refrigerator, allow hot foods to reach room temperature naturally before placing in the refrigerator.

Cover foods, or place in closed dishes before placing them in the refrigerator, this prevents any transference of food smells.

Temperature regulation

The temperature may be regulated between -15°C and -24°C.

We suggest setting the internal temperature of approximately -18°C, which guarantees proper freezing and conservation of the frozen foods.

Manual background Attention!

Difference between the temperature displayed and temperature setting is normal. Especially when:

-a new setting has recently been selected

-the door has been left open for a long time

-warm food has been placed in the compartment

Difference until 5°C inside the compartment are quite normal.

During normal functioning the indicator shows the warmest temperature inside the compartment.

Important

In the event of accidental defrosting, for example due to a power failure, if the power has been off for longer that the value shown in the technical characteristics chart under "rising time", the defrosted food must be consumed quickly or cooked immediately and then refrozen (after cooling).
